    Cartridge Specifications:

    ? Element Type: High Compliance Ceramic

    ? Output Voltage: 105 MV
    ? Tracking Pressure: 3 gr.
    ? Frequency Range: 20-20 Khz.
    ? Speed(s): All (with proper all-speed needle)
